2. Industrial Growth and Economic Development

Nashik is home to several industrial zones, including Ambad and Satpur MIDC, which house major manufacturing units. The city’s robust industrial infrastructure makes it a favorable place for business investments in sectors like automotive, pharmaceuticals, and engineering. Additionally, the upcoming Delhi-Mumbai Industrial Corridor (DMIC) is expected to enhance Nashik’s appeal as a top investment destination, further boosting its economic growth.

2. Industrial Growth Driving Economy

Nashik is one of Maharashtra’s leading industrial cities, housing major industrial zones like Ambad MIDC, Satpur MIDC, and Sinnar MIDC. These zones are home to industries like:

  • Automotive: Major auto component manufacturers have set up units in Nashik, fueling job growth and industrial demand.
  • Pharmaceuticals: The pharmaceutical industry has a strong presence in Nashik, making it an essential player in the city’s economic landscape.
  • Wine and Food Processing: With its favorable climate, Nashik is not only a hub for wine production but also for food processing industries, creating excellent opportunities for investors in agri-business and manufacturing.

3. Strategic Location and Infrastructure Development

Nashik is strategically located, making it a key hub for trade and commerce in Maharashtra. Some important aspects of its infrastructure include:

  • Proximity to Major Cities: Nashik’s location, about 170 km from Mumbai and Pune, makes it a convenient alternative for people and businesses looking to avoid the high costs of these metros. It also benefits from the spillover demand in these regions.
  • Transport and Connectivity: Nashik is connected to major cities via well-maintained highways like the Mumbai-Nashik Expressway. Additionally, the expansion of Nashik Airport for both passenger and cargo services is set to boost trade and tourism.
  • Delhi-Mumbai Industrial Corridor (DMIC): Nashik is expected to be a beneficiary of the DMIC, which aims to create a high-tech industrial zone. This project will significantly increase economic activities and make Nashik even more attractive for business investments.

4. Tourism and Hospitality Sector: A Hidden Gem

Nashik’s tourism industry is another reason why it’s a great place to invest. Known for its vineyards, temples, and historical sites, Nashik draws both domestic and international tourists. Here’s why the tourism and hospitality sectors are booming:

  • Wine Tourism: Nashik is called the “Wine Capital of India” due to its large number of vineyards and wineries, such as Sula Vineyards. The rise in wine tourism presents excellent opportunities for investments in resorts, hotels, and hospitality businesses.
  • Pilgrimage Hub: Nashik is a major spiritual center, attracting millions of pilgrims every year to sites like Trimbakeshwar Temple and Panchavati. Investors can tap into this potential by investing in hotels, travel services, and religious tourism infrastructure.
